Turkish President Recep Tayyip Erdogan presented to the participants of the NATO summit in Ankara has unusual souvenirs. The invited heads of state and government received a revolver at parting, Bild reports.
A representative of the German government confirmed to dpa that Chancellor Friedrich Merz also received such a gift. According to the outgoing British Prime Minister Keir Starmer, the names of the summit participants were engraved on the revolvers, and a box of cartridges was included.
Merz, however, did not take a weapon with him: It was handed over to the embassy in order to be officially imported to Germany and added to the collection of state gifts. Starmer also left the revolver in Turkey, as importation would violate British gun laws.
